#eb6d4a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#eb6d4a is composed of 92.2% red, 42.7%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.6% magenta, 68.5%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 13 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 60.6%. #eb6d4a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ffda94 with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

Shades and Tints of #eb6d4a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0401 is the darkest color, while #fffbfb is the lightest one.
